May 2008—The College of Liberal Arts honored five outstanding Liberal Arts alumni May 2 with the Distinguished Alumni Achievement Award. The award recognizes alumni for achievements in their professions and communities. Honorees were chosen by the Liberal Arts faculty. This year, 2008, is the first year that the awards have been given. Read about the honorees' achievements below.
